Web21 Mar 2024 · Moroccan Passover Date Raisin Walnut Haroset (Charoset) Charoset, haroset, or charoses (Hebrew: חֲרֽוֹסֶת‬ [ḥărōset]) is a sweet, dark-colored paste made of fruits and nuts eaten at the Passover Seder. The color and texture are meant to recall mortar (or mud used to make adobe bricks) the Israelites used when they were enslaved ...

Web25 Feb 2024 · Sephardic Jews, whose ancestors settled in Spain and Portugal, have their own traditional charoset: a paste made from raisins, figs, dates, and sometimes apricots or pears. Iraqi Charoset The traditional charoset enjoyed by Jews of Iraqi descent is called silan. It’s made from pressed dates, chopped walnuts and a tiny squeeze of lemon.
